I cant get the bolts loose that hold the rear of the differential to the moustache bar through the big square bushing. Is there anyway to get this off? One of the nuts is stripped also. Can the bushing be replaced?

Might be best if you remove the diff. housing with the moustache bar still attached [assuming it is still in the car].

Once out of the car you can get a decent go at the retaining nuts.

They screw on to studs which screw into the rear cover.

If one of the nuts is stripped, just cut it down with a grinder until it falls away.

The studs can be renewed, but if you are clever enough you shouldn't damage it with the grinder:nervous:.

The Haynes manual calls them "differential rear mounting bolts" but they are really screw in studs with a nyloc nut.
